Global Financial Integration Enters New Era Amid Economic Challenges

The World Bank has issued a warning of slower economic growth in 2023, signaling a period of significant challenges for the global economy. As nations grapple with sluggish growth rates, the question arises: How can economies navigate these uncertain times, reshape globalization, and strengthen the world economy?

China continues to play a pivotal role in this landscape, maintaining its momentum and serving as a driving force for global economic growth. Experts emphasize the importance of major economies taking responsibility to foster collaboration and resilience in the face of adversity.

Yao Yang, dean of the National School of Development at Peking University, underscores the necessity for innovative strategies to bolster economic stability. Mari Pangestu, professor of international economics at the University of Indonesia and a former managing director at the World Bank, highlights the potential pathways for revitalizing globalization and enhancing international cooperation.

As the world navigates through an age of uncertainty, the road ahead for globalization involves rethinking traditional frameworks and embracing new forms of collaboration. Strengthening economic ties and fostering sustainable practices are seen as crucial steps towards a more robust and integrated global economy.
